[发明专利]一种集群节点IP地址的可视化分配方法有效

专利信息
申请号: 201610827161.7 申请日: 2016-09-12
公开(公告)号: CN106412143B 公开(公告)日: 2019-10-18
发明(设计)人: 石国伟;叶铭;李志红;孙军军 申请(专利权)人: 新疆石油管理局数据公司
主分类号: H04L29/12 分类号: H04L29/12
代理公司: 北京天达知识产权代理事务所(普通合伙) 11386 代理人: 马东伟;王涛
地址: 834000 新疆维*** 国省代码: 新疆;65
权利要求书: 查看更多 说明书: 查看更多
摘要: 发明涉及一种集群节点IP地址可视化分配方法,包括以下步骤:集群节点通过机架交换机向DHCP Server发送DHCP DISCOVER报文;机架交换机在DHCP DISCOVER报文中插入含有表示集群节点物理位置的地址的Option82信息字段,将插入Option82信息字段后的DHCP DISCOVER报文转发给DHCP Server;其中,所述物理位置包括房间号、机架号、机架内顺序;DHCP Server根据接收到的DHCP DISCOVER报文中Option82信息字段,进行地址的分配,向集群节点发送DHCP OFFER报文;机架交换机收到DHCP OFFER报文后,刷新本地的记录表,将所述DHCP OFFER报文转发给集群节点。该方法实现了IP地址的可视化,不需要持续的人工干预,自动、快捷的为所有节点分配IP地址,且IP地址长期固定,在更换网卡或整机后,该节点地址保持不变。
搜索关键词: 一种 集群 节点 ip 地址 可视化 分配 方法
【主权项】:
1.一种集群节点IP地址可视化分配方法,其特征在于,包括如下步骤:步骤1:集群节点通过机架交换机向DHCP Server发送DHCP DISCOVER报文;步骤2:机架交换机在DHCP DISCOVER报文中插入含有表示集群节点物理位置的地址的Option82信息字段,将插入Option82信息字段后的DHCP DISCOVER报文转发给DHCP Server;其中,所述物理位置包括房间号、机架号、机架内顺序;建立服务器地理位置数据库,将服务器的物理位置映射到IP地址中,作为IP地址的字段,在IP地址标准书写格式的十进制点分法格式基础上,IP地址的字段拆分成4个层次包括A字段,B字段,C字段和D字段;所述步骤2包括以下步骤:子步骤2.1:机架交换机根据自身物理位置,预配置好地址格式中表示房间号的值和表示机架号的值;子步骤2.2:机架交换机根据集群节点在机架内的上下顺序确定地址格式中表示机架内顺序的值;机架交换机各端口与机架内的节点连接顺序,与节点在机架内的上下顺序一致,由此形成对应关系,最终确定D字段的取值;子步骤2.3:机架交换机在本地建立本地记录表,记录信息包括如下字段:A字段表示组织编号的值,B字段表示房间号的值,C字段表示机架号的值,D字段表示机架内顺序的值,MAC字段表示集群节点的物理地址,状态字段表示集群节点申请地址过程中所处的状态,A字段、B字段、C字段、D字段、MAC字段和状态字段构成表项;此时将A字段的值设为空,状态字段设为Requesting;所述交换机在建立本地记录表添加表项时,发现该表项已经存在,且A字段的值不为空,则交换机做进一步判断:若DHCP DISCOVER报文中的MAC信息与表项中记录的一致,则获取A字段的值;若DHCP DISCOVER报文中的MAC信息与表项中记录的不一致,则获取A字段的值,并刷新MAC;子步骤2.4:机架交换机在集群节点发送的DHCP DISCOVER报文中添加Option82信息字段,包括A字段、B字段、C字段、D字段以及MAC的值;步骤3:DHCP Server根据接收到的DHCP DISCOVER报文中Option82信息字段,进行地址的分配,向集群节点发送DHCP OFFER报文;所述步骤3还包括如下子步骤:子步骤3.1:DHCP Server解析出Option82信息字段中的B、C、D三个字段的值,添加DHCP Server上预先配置好的字段A的值,组装成完整的地址:A.B.C.D;子步骤3.2:在进行地址分配之前,DHCP Server对上述B、C、D三个字段进行取值范围合理性检查;子步骤3.3:如果取值范围合理性检查通过,则DHCP Server对地址是否已分配进行检查;所述子步骤3.3进一步包括:若地址未分配,DHCP Server直接在DHCP OFFER报文中指定该地址,并在DHCP Server上记录该地址的租约信息;若地址已分配,且所记录的集群节点的MAC与DHCP DISCOVER报文一致,则DHCP Server直接在DHCP OFFER报文中指定该地址,并刷新该地址的租约信息;若地址已分配,且所记录的集群节点的MAC与DHCP DISCOVER报文不一致,则DHCP Server向已分配地址发送检测报文;步骤4:机架交换机收到DHCP OFFER报文后,刷新本地的记录表,将所述DHCP OFFER报文转发给集群节点,包括:DHCP Snooping收到DHCP OFFER报文后,获得地址信息中的A字段,并刷新本地的记录表,将状态设置为Offered;将所述DHCP OFFER报文消息转发给DHCP Client;步骤5:选择阶段包括DHCP Client通过DHCP REQUEST报文确认选择DHCP Server提供的IP地址;步骤6:确认阶段包括被选择的DHCP服务器通过DHCP ACK报文把在DHCP OFFER报文中准备的IP地址租约给对应的DHCP Client。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。

该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于新疆石油管理局数据公司,未经新疆石油管理局数据公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服

本文链接:http://www.vipzhuanli.com/patent/201610827161.7/,转载请声明来源钻瓜专利网。

×

专利文献下载

说明:

1、专利原文基于中国国家知识产权局专利说明书;

2、支持发明专利 、实用新型专利、外观设计专利(升级中);

3、专利数据每周两次同步更新,支持Adobe PDF格式;

4、内容包括专利技术的结构示意图流程工艺图技术构造图

5、已全新升级为极速版,下载速度显著提升!欢迎使用!

请您登陆后,进行下载,点击【登陆】 【注册】

关于我们 寻求报道 投稿须知 广告合作 版权声明 网站地图 友情链接 企业标识 联系我们

钻瓜专利网在线咨询

周一至周五 9:00-18:00

咨询在线客服咨询在线客服
tel code back_top